Talbot, Seymour Among Early Doubles

Nível 13 : Blinds 1,000/1,500, 1,500 ante
Richard Seymour
Richard Seymour

The action has been fast to begin the day, with several players starting Level 13 under 20 big blinds.

PokerStars Ambassador Parker Talbot got his chips into middle on the very first hand, more than doubling his stack with {a-Spades}{j-Hearts} on a board showing {7-Clubs}{5-Diamonds}{4-Clubs}{7-Clubs}{a-Clubs}.

At a nearby table, Richard Seymour was all-in two hands in a row and won them both. Seymour tabled {k-Clubs}{k-Diamonds} with under 10 big blinds and survived against an opponent on his right with {8-Clubs}{2-Clubs}.

The next hand saw Seymour among four players all-in preflop, holding {q-Diamonds}{q-Spades} against {k-Clubs}{10-Clubs}, {k-Spades}{j-Diamonds} and {6-Spades}{6-Hearts} and his pocket pair turning into a full house on the {a-Clubs}{q-Hearts}{8-Hearts}{8-Spades}{a-Hearts} runout. Seymour climbed to more than 60 big blinds and collected his first mystery bounty card.

Mateos Calls for the Bounty

Nível 13 : Blinds 1,000/1,500, 1,500 ante
Adrian Mateos
Adrian Mateos

With a completed board of {k-Hearts}{5-Diamonds}{3-Spades}{j-Clubs}{10-Hearts} spread across the felt, Adrian Mateos was facing an all-in bet from his opponent who just started the day with a fresh stack of 30,000 chips.

Mateos gave it some thought before making the call. His opponent tabled {k-Diamonds}{8-Hearts} for top pair but Mateos had the better kicker with {k-Spades}{q-Spades} to claim one of the first bounties of the day.

Welcome Back to Day 2 of the $3,000 PCA Mystery Bounty

Cards, Chips, Branding
Cards, Chips, Branding

After an action-packed opening day that saw plenty of chips exchanging hands, there will be at least 229 players returning to their seats for Day 2 of the $3,000 PCA Mystery Bounty. Many players are starting to make their way to the 2023 PokerStars Caribbean Adventure in The Bahamas for what is shaping up to be one of the busiest weekends.

After 12 levels were completed on Day 1, David Stamm emerged as the overall chip leader, bagging up a whopping 340,500 chips. Stamm will be the only player that is guaranteed to have a shot at a bounty prize no matter what on the opening hand of Day 2 when the cards go in the air at 1 p.m. EST. He will be closely followed by Mauricio Sanchez (306,000) and Petar Kalev (304,000) to round out the top three chip counts.

Some other notables with big stacks who have positioned themselves well to claim some bounties include Santiago Plante (276,000), Rayan Chamas (188,500), Shaun Deeb (187,500), and Dario Sammartino (174,500). They can smell blood in the water when the short stacks decide to put themselves at risk, all hoping to claim the top bounty prize.

What the prize is, is only a guess right now since late registration will remain open until 12:30 p.m. EST today. Once registration is closed, the tournament staff will begin to calculate the bounty prizes before the cards go in the air. There is likely to be at least one $100,000 prize in the mix along with a $30,000 Platinum Pass package up for grabs.

A new starting stack for those late entries will be worth 30,000 chips and the blinds will resume at 1,000/1,500 and a 1,500 big blind ante. The levels will continue to be 40 minutes in length with a 15-minute break after every three levels and a 75-minute dinner break after Level 21. The schedule for Day 2 is to play 15 levels and then return to crown a winner on Day 3.
